Having troubles with my aircon - the trouble being it doesntt work. Recently had an airbag fault wiped and it came up the aircon pressure sensor isnt functioning. Upon inspection this was said to be rotten/corroded and needs replacing in order to return cool air (system is fully gassed). Is this something I can fix myself? - if so without draining and regassing as that seems to be the most expensive part?

Normally the pressure sensor can be removed whilst still full of refrigerant ..if I remember its between washer bottle and drivers head light ...but do check
